Understanding Digital Activation Platforms: An Overview

Digital activation platforms are software solutions designed to facilitate the management of user access, rights, and entitlements for digital products and services. They ensure that users can access the content or services they have purchased while also protecting the intellectual property of the provider. By streamlining the activation process, these platforms help eliminate friction points that could hinder user engagement and satisfaction.

Key Features of Effective Digital Activation Solutions

When evaluating digital activation platforms, certain key features distinguish the most effective solutions from the rest:

  • User Management: A pivotal feature, user management allows businesses to easily create, modify, and revoke user access. This capability is essential for maintaining control over who can access a product and under what conditions.
  • Analytics: Effective platforms provide analytics tools that track user engagement and activation metrics. This data is invaluable for understanding how users interact with a product, identifying patterns, and making data-driven decisions.
  • Security: Security features are paramount in protecting digital content from unauthorized access. Strong encryption and secure activation processes are critical components that help instill confidence in users and protect the intellectual property of the business.
  • Integration: The ability to integrate with other systems, such as Customer Relationship Management (CRM) or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) tools, enhances the overall functionality of digital activation platforms. This integration enables seamless workflows and better data management.
